Working Group Overview
This group aims to provide organizations with an up-to-date, expert-informed understanding of cloud security risks, threats and vulnerabilities in order to make educated risk-management decisions regarding cloud adoption strategies.

What do we discuss? 
During these meetings we typically discuss changes in the industry and collaborate on projects the group is currently working on. We welcome anyone who would like to join, even if you would like to just listen-in on your first call.
